Cranberry Cracker Appetizer You Can Make at the Last Minute


Need a last minute appetizer idea? This cranberry cracker appetizer is super quick to make, but will still wow your guests.

Need an easy appetizer to feed your holiday guests? Today’s simple recipe is for a Cranberry Cracker Appetizer that requires no cooking. Like the sound of that? All you have to do to make these tasty bite sized appetizers is assemble them layer by layer. Only 5 steps seperates you from this flavorful appetizer.

This Cranberry Cracker Appetizer can really add some color to your holiday table. It looks beautiful on a platter thanks to the colorful splash of cranberry sauce. It’s also a great last minute recipe for the days when you’re in a rush to pull everything together.

Cranberry Cracker Appetizer Ingredients:

  • 10 Whole wheat crackers
  • 1/3 cup of cranberry jelly
  • 10 slices of deli turkey (or ½ cup of thinly sliced turkey meat), cut into quarters
  • 5 slices of provolone cheese, cut into quarters
  • 2 tablespoons + 2 teaspoons of cranberry sauce, excess sauce drained (see my homemade recipe here)
  • 10 pecans, crushed

Recipe Directions:

  1. Spread 1 teaspoon of cranberry jelly over a cracker.
  2. Layer 4 quarters of a slice turkey meat over jelly.
  3. Layer 2 quarters of a slice of cheese over turkey.
  4. Place ½ teaspoon of cranberry sauce over center of cheese.
  5. Sprinkle pecan over cranberry sauce.
